The Drive Towards Greater Transparency and Standardization
One of the most significant industry trends is the push for harmonized regulations across jurisdictions. Countries such as the United Kingdom, Malta, and Gibraltar have long-established licensing regimes that enforce strict standards, such as independent auditing of RNGs (Random Number Generators) and comprehensive player protection policies. Recently, emerging markets are adopting similar standards to align with global best practices, ensuring fair gameplay and mitigating fraud.
For instance, the MGA (Malta Gaming Authority) has set benchmarks by requiring casinos to undergo regular audits and provide transparent payout ratios. Such measures improve confidence, particularly among those new to online gambling. Players are increasingly aware of the importance of licensed operators, and regulatory bodies are emphasizing accountability.
Innovative Tools for Responsible Gaming
Responsibility initiatives have grown more sophisticated, including real-time monitoring of player behavior, mandatory self-exclusion options, and expenditure limits. These tools harness advanced data analytics to identify problematic activity before it escalates, positioning industry leaders as committed to player welfare.
Moreover, data suggests that sites adhering to responsible gaming standards often see increased player trust and retention, directly impacting their profitability and reputation. The Role of Technology in Regulatory Compliance
Blockchain and AI-driven verification methods are revolutionizing how operators demonstrate compliance. Blockchain’s transparency allows for immutable records of transactions, fostering trust among consumers. Furthermore, AI algorithms help detect anomalies in betting patterns, flagging potential issues such as money laundering or underage gambling.
These technological advances also facilitate compliance with complex regulations, reducing operational costs and minimizing legal risks. Industry leaders are investing heavily in such solutions, which are increasingly seen as essential to maintaining credible licensing and competitive advantage.

Looking Forward: The Future of Online Casino Regulation
As the industry matures, future regulatory developments are likely to focus on cross-border cooperation, ensuring uniform standards for licensing and dispute resolution. The increasing adoption of biometric verification and AI-driven identity checks signifies a move toward more seamless yet secure user experiences.
Furthermore, consumer advocacy groups are urging regulators to incorporate more comprehensive data protection policies aligned with evolving privacy laws like GDPR. Balancing innovation with strict safeguards will remain a central challenge for the industry.
